10M outside this morning before church in cloudy and cool (21 degrees) weather, but no wind.  I am getting so tired of the cold, making it hard to get warmed up and to get up to speed.  I can only seem to do easy or slow MP outside in this chilly weather right now.  Just want some warmth!

total time:  1:09:40 (Trigon - 391 miles)

13M on the TM at the gym this morning, I just couldn't motivate myself to get outside in 17 degree weather.  Standard format, but felt good and decided to go longer as I have today off.  Hit the 10M mark at 59:40 then took the last 3M easy (6:25ish avg. pace) to cool down.

total time: 1:18:45 (Trigon - 404 miles)

Standard 8M at the gym this morning (5 degrees outside, no way) with warmup miles, fartleks, then a cool down mile.  Ran in new Brooks Adrenaline 7's this morning to try them out (bought them yesterday on sale) to see if I like them for trainers or if I will return them...jury is still out.  Not bad, but don't seem as comfortable as the Trigon Ride's.

total time: 48:56  (Adrenaline 7 - 8 miles)

4.75M at lunch on a clear and cold day.  Pathway is about 50/50 very slick/icy and dry.  Hard to get any real tempo or momentum going, so I just took it easy.

total time:  33:44 (Saucony T2 - 343 miles)

Standard 8M on the TM at the gym.  Started off easy, speed up to MP for base mileage, threw in a few pickups.  Also, ran two separate miles at 5:20-5:30 pace and finished off last .25M with a 5:00 paced kick.  Overall a good early morning run.

total time: 47:20  (Trigon - 412 miles)

4M at lunch in the clear but very cold weather in the desert.  Started off very cold and almost turned around at 1M, but started to warm up and get into a groove for a bit and finished off an easy run. 

total time: 26:45  (Saucony T3 - 433 miles)

8M on the TM at the gym, same format as yesterday.  2M easier pace (6:30) then the remainder at MP (6:18 - 5:50 pace).  Had a hard time getting motivated and started today, lower back bit stiff but loosened up during the run and I ended up going 1M longer than planned when I started. 

total time:  50:00  (Trigon - 427 miles)

5.4M run around the river at lunch in warmer weather, but the pathway is still a mix of dry and very slick.   Overall a good run to end the work week.

total time:  36:40  (Saucony T3 - 439 miles)

11M run around the river pathway after dropping my son off at a science discovery class and while my wife and daughter had a "date" at a movie.  Overall a miserable run...sloppy/slushy and slick pathway, a bit windy which it feel a lot colder than 32 degrees.  My feet and shoes were absolutely soaked by the time I finished.  I never did get into the groove of this run, so ended it about 3-4 miles short of my starting goal. 

total time: 1:19:07  (Trigon - 438 miles)
